Senior Clinical Application Analyst

  • Collaborate with clinical departments to gather requirements and translate them into system configurations that improve clinical workflows and patient outcomes.

  • Lead the planning, testing, deployment, and support of new features, modules, and upgrades for clinical systems, ensuring minimal disruption to healthcare delivery.

  • Configure, maintain, and troubleshoot applications such as HIS, EMR, LIS, RIS, and PACS in collaboration with vendors and internal IT teams.

  • Perform detailed gap analyses and workflow studies to optimize system usability and ensure alignment with best practices in healthcare IT.

  • Act as the subject matter expert for clinical systems, providing guidance during project planning, implementation, and system lifecycle management.

  • Monitor system performance, proactively resolve issues, and apply system enhancements or fixes in a timely and structured manner.

  • Develop and maintain user manuals, training materials, and system documentation to support adoption and knowledge sharing.

  • Provide second-line support for application-related incidents, resolving escalations and ensuring timely communication with clinical users.

  • Conduct regular audits and quality checks to ensure data integrity, system security, and compliance with healthcare regulations and accreditation standards.

  • Participate in the design of system reports and dashboards to support clinical decision-making and regulatory reporting.

  • Assist in planning and executing change management initiatives related to new system deployments or process changes.

  • Liaise with application vendors and consultants to resolve issues, coordinate upgrades, and evaluate new product features.

  • Mentor and train junior analysts or application specialists within the team.

  • Support integration efforts between clinical systems and other platforms such as ERP, billing, and laboratory systems.


  • Bachelor’s degree in Healthcare Informatics, Computer Science, Nursing, Biomedical Engineering, or a related field.

  • Certifications in clinical applications such as HIS/EMR (e.g., Cerner, Epic, TrakCare) are preferred.

  • Certification in healthcare IT standards (e.g., HL7, FHIR) is a plus.

  • ITIL or project management certifications (e.g., PMP) are advantageous.
